i looked at centrufuse (and Streetdeck) and its a good product, but i settled on Ride runner becuase it seemed easier to work with and i wasnt happy that i would get all i needed from it, and the input without touchscreen didnt seem as good, also the ride runner option is open source so if i really got stuck i could add to the code.
im in the same boat as far as touchscreens go, there no room in the D3 without detroying the look of the interior, and besides we already have the MMI screen. which is why i have decided on mmi type buttons as controlls. if you manage to find a single din touchscreen it wont have much of a display on it, so you will need to make your own cut down skin the amount of controls you will be able to add is also limited so wouldnt give you much advantage. im sure i saw a single din unit with full motorised touchscreen display somewhere, might be your best option, i had a link to it but ive had a crash and have to get my system reloaded today, so will lose all my links. as for the bluetooth phone option, i already have audi bluetooth fitted in the car, Im going to add BT support and skins to the project but only becuase others may need it, and i see it as a first step to get my blackberry mails to synch up and be read by the auto voice, there shouldnt be a problem getting it to work though. tell me more about how far youve got with the bluetooth and i will see if i can suggest something.
